**Visitor Policy — Temporary Site, Ormsby Lane**

While Catterall House is under renovation, all visitors report to the temporary reception at Ormsby Lane. Hosts must meet their guests in the foyer; unescorted movement beyond the barrier is not permitted. Visitor passes are valid for the day of issue only and must be returned at departure. To release the foyer barrier for escorted visitors, enter the code below.

badge for tajeg-kagap: bdg-EWZTJN-83588199

**Q: Why are map tiles stale after a region update?**

The Glimmerpath tile cache invalidates by zoom-level shard, not by bounding box. When the cartography team pushes a region update, shards above zoom 12 can lag by up to 40 minutes while the warmer catches up. Do not flush the whole cache during peak hours; this triples origin load on the Tessera render fleet. Instead, target the affected shard IDs with the selective purge tool. The purge runbook with shard lookup steps lives on the internal wiki page below.

operations page: https://confluence.lumicsys.internal/projects/display/projects/display

Account recovery — Lumenpoints ledger. When a member reports a locked balance, first verify identity through the Castelline verification queue, then check the ledger freeze flag in the Oakhollow console. Do not manually adjust point balances; always issue a compensating entry so the audit trail stays intact. If the member's account key itself is lost, you will need to re-derive it from escrow, which requires two approvers. Once both approvals are logged, unseal the escrow record with the recovery passphrase below.

recovery phrase for yawip-yahop: fenok-casok-oliix-olieth-wenox-julath-silys-novys-ralmir-lamys